English
Instant Developer Foundation Documentazione
  • Note di rilascio
  • Versioni precedenti
  • Versione 10.0.4300
  • Miglioramenti

DBA: Importazione e campi con default Empty String

copia link

Descrizione

E' stata migliorata la procedura di importazione del database per permettere di importare campi obbligatori ma con valore di default uguale a stringa vuota. I database ORACLE, DB2 e Postgres, infatti, permettono di definire campi NOT NULL ma con DEFAULT uguale a "". In questo caso l'importazione del database falliva mostrando l'errore 1149 - Occorre specificare almeno un esempio.

Inoltre è stata migliorata la procedura di importazione sul database Postgres che permette anche di specificare il tipo del valore predefinito. Utilizzando questo database, infatti, è possibile creare la tabella utilizzando la seguente istruzione SQL:

  CREATE TABLE tabella
  (
    ID character(20) NOT NULL DEFAULT NULL::bpchar,
    TIPO character(1) DEFAULT 'A'::bpchar,
Le versioni precedenti di Instant Developer importavano correttamente la struttura del database ma mostravano il valore NULL::bpchar o A'::bpchar all'interno della proprietà Esempi del campo.

Funzionalità interessate

L'importazione della struttura di un database esistente all'interno di un progetto Instant Developer.

Note

  • Malfunzionamento relativo alle segnalazioni 001064-2010 e 000161-2011.

Ultima modifica: 23/03/2021 / Validità: da 10.0.4300

Hai trovato utile l'articolo?

Grazie per il feedback!

Ti serve altro aiuto?

Consulta il Forum